給出兩點經緯度算距離

2022-07-30 04:06:10 字數 637 閱讀 9015

1

"font-size:14px;font-weight: normal;

">

2private

static final double earth_radius = 6378137;//

赤道半徑(單位m) 34

/**

5* 轉化為弧度(rad) 6*

*/7private

static

double rad(double

d) 8

1112

/**

13* 基於餘弦定理求兩經緯度距離

14* @param lon1 第一點的精度

15* @param lat1 第一點的緯度

16* @param lon2 第二點的精度

17* @param lat3 第二點的緯度

18* @return 返回的距離,單位km

19*

*/20

public

static

double lantitudelongitudedist(double lon1, double lat1,double lon2, double

lat2)

53

java 根據兩點經緯度來算距離

package com.njty.util public class test 根據兩點間經緯度座標 double值 計算兩點間距離,單位為公尺 param lng1 param lat1 param lng2 param lat2 return public static double getdi...

給定經緯度計算距離 根據兩點經緯度計算距離

根據兩點經緯度計算距離 這些經緯線是怎樣定出來的呢?地球是在不停地繞地軸旋轉 地軸是一根通過地 球南北兩極和地球中心的 假想線 在地球中腰畫乙個與地軸垂直的大圓圈,使圈上的每一點都和南北兩 極的距離相等,這個圓圈 就叫作 赤道 在赤道的南北兩邊,畫出許多和赤道平行的圓圈,就是 緯 圈 構成這些圓圈的...

根據兩點經緯度計算距離

這些經緯線是怎樣定出來的呢?地球是在不停地繞地軸旋轉 地軸是一根通過地球南北兩極和地球中心的 假想線 在地球中腰畫乙個與地軸垂直的大圓圈,使圈上的每一點都和南北兩極的距離相等,這個圓圈 就叫作 赤道 在赤道的南北兩邊,畫出許多和赤道平行的圓圈,就是 緯圈 構成這些圓圈的線段,叫做緯線。我們把赤道定為...